Cebu, Here We Come!

This summer, we are going to go to the Philippines. My parents are going to celebrate their 45th wedding anniversary in Dapitan City, Zamboanga del Norte. It is my mom's home town and my birth place too. The kids and I are going to spend a month in the country while dh will fly in after a couple of weeks. I'll be spending most of my time in Pasig City while waiting for dh to arrive. Dh and I were considering going to El Nido, Palawan but scrapped that idea when we learned of how small the passenger plane is going to be. We decided to see Palawan on our next trip, when the kids are much older. Going north is not a good idea considering it's monsoon season. The northern part of the Philippines is known to get hit by a lot of typhoons during that time. We've already been to Panglao island in Bohol (loved it!), so we chose Cebu City as our destination.
I have been to Cebu only once. I barely remember my visit when I was a young girl. It'll be a nice chance to see the city with my family. I am also excited to visit since Anthony Bourdain of No Reservations hailed Cebu lechon as the best pig ever(which I blogged about HERE). . I heard that the place in front of SM mall makes the best lechon (is this true?), so you can bet I'm going to look for it. I was searching online for luxury hotel rooms and have chosen Shangrila hotel in Mactan. They have a lot of activities for kids and the property and the beach looks pristine. We are looking forward to our vacation. It'll be nice to see relatives and friends, both old and new. :o)
